Instagram to add new rainbow-themed stickers and brushes for Pride 2017

Toronto Pride

Pride 2017 takes place in June, and to celebrate worldwide LGBT communities, Instagram will be rolling out a set of new rainbow-themed creative tools for Stories.

Throughout the month, Instagram users will be able to add six new pride stickers to Stories or other shared media. The stickers were designed for Instagram by global artists who identify as LGBT.

Tapping a pride sticker in Instagram will show who created it, with another tap bringing up other content from pride around the world. Using a pride sticker also makes a story eligible to become a part of the general #Pride2017 hashtag story. Instagram has also added new rainbow brush to add multi-coloured lines to photos and videos.

However, the Instagram blog post announcing these new features did not confirm when they will actually be rolling out. Therefore, it’s not yet clear if they will be available right at the start of June or later in the month.

Other than adding the new stickers and brush, Instagram has also been going around the world to paint various walls in Cleveland, Los Angeles, London, Madrid and Nashville with rainbow colours. It’s unclear if any other walls will be painted over the course of Pride month. For now, though, Instagram users can check out the art using #KindComments.

Voices of support from different communities on Instagram, including LGBT groups, can also be found here.
